achromatic

== English ==
=== Etymology ===
From Ancient Greek ἀχρωμάτιστος (akhrōmátistos, “uncolored”), from ἀ- (a-, “not”) + χρῶμα (khrôma, “color”), equivalent to a- + chromatic; compare French achromatique.
=== Pronunciation ===
(US, UK) IPA(key): /ˌæk.ɹəˈmæt.ɪk/, /ˌeɪ.kɹəˈmæt.ɪk/

=== Adjective ===
achromatic (comparative more achromatic, superlative most achromatic)
(optics) Free from color; transmitting light without color-related distortion.

Containing components such as achromatic lenses and prisms, designed to prevent color-related distortion.
(biology, of tissue) Uncolored; not absorbing color from a fluid.
(music) Having only the diatonic notes of the scale; not modified by accidentals.
